Lunchtime Tech Tip — Phone stopped ringing?
Before thinking something’s broken, check Do Not Disturb hasn’t been switched on by accident.
On most phones, swipe down from the top of the screen and look for Do Not Disturb or a small moon symbol.
If it’s on, tap it to turn it off.
A very simple fix — but an easy one to miss when calls suddenly stop coming through.

Lunchtime Tech Tip — Take a photo of where you parked
Going somewhere busy this summer? Airport, theme park, festival or a day out?
Before you walk away from the car, take a quick photo of the row number, sign or landmark nearby.
Sounds simple, but after a long day, one photo can save 20 minutes wandering around a massive car park wondering where you left it.
Even better — drop a pin on Google Maps before you walk off.

☀️ Lunchtime tech tip — save your holiday map offline
Heading off somewhere this summer? It’s worth downloading the area in Google Maps before you go.
That way you can still find your hotel, restaurants and get directions even if you lose signal or don’t have mobile data.
Just open Google Maps, tap your profile picture, go to Offline maps, choose “Select your own map” and download the area you need.

Lunchtime Tech Tip
Does your phone battery seem to disappear by the afternoon?
Check Settings → Battery and look at which apps are using the most power. You might spot an app running constantly in the background that you barely use.
A quick check can make a surprising difference. 🔋
